Stimulsoft Reports JAVA导出教程

概述

本文将教你如何使用Stimulsoft Reports JAVA导出报表。Stimulsoft Reports JAVA是一款功能强大的报表生成工具,能够帮助开发者方便地生成各种格式的报表。

导出流程

下面是整个导出流程的步骤,我们将使用表格形式展示每一步需要做的事情:

步骤 描述
1 创建报表实例
2 加载报表模板
3 填充报表数据
4 设置导出选项
5 执行导出操作

接下来,我们将详细介绍每一步需要做的事情,包括代码和注释。

步骤详解

1. 创建报表实例

首先,我们需要创建一个报表实例,用于后续的操作。代码如下:

import com.stimulsoft.report.StiReport;

StiReport report = new StiReport();

此段代码导入了Stimulsoft Reports JAVA库,并创建了一个报表实例。

2. 加载报表模板

接下来,我们需要加载一个报表模板文件,该文件包含了报表的结构和样式。代码如下:

report.load("path/to/template.mrt");

这里的path/to/template.mrt是报表模板文件的路径,你需要根据实际情况进行替换。

3. 填充报表数据

一旦报表模板加载完成,我们就可以开始填充报表数据了。代码如下:

import com.stimulsoft.report.dictionary.StiData;
import com.stimulsoft.report.dictionary.data.StiDataTable;

// 创建数据表
StiDataTable dataTable = new StiDataTable("Data");
dataTable.addColumn("Name", String.class);
dataTable.addColumn("Age", Integer.class);

// 添加数据
dataTable.addRow("John Doe", 25);
dataTable.addRow("Jane Smith", 30);

// 将数据表添加到报表中
StiData data = report.getData();
data.getSources().add(dataTable);

以上代码首先导入了报表数据相关的类,然后创建了一个名为"Data"的数据表,并添加了两条数据。最后,将数据表添加到报表实例中。

4. 设置导出选项

在执行导出操作之前,我们可以设置一些导出选项,包括导出的文件格式、文件名等。代码如下:

import com.stimulsoft.report.export.settings.StiPdfExportSettings;

// 创建导出选项实例
StiPdfExportSettings exportSettings = new StiPdfExportSettings();

// 设置导出文件名
exportSettings.setFileName("output.pdf");

// 设置导出路径
exportSettings.setPath("path/to/output/");

// 将导出选项添加到报表实例
report.getExport().setExportSettings(exportSettings);

这段代码导入了导出选项相关的类,创建了一个导出选项实例,并设置了导出的文件名和路径。你可以根据需要修改这些选项。

5. 执行导出操作

最后,我们可以执行导出操作了。代码如下:

report.export();

以上代码会将报表导出为指定格式的文件,并保存在指定的路径下。

结语

通过以上步骤,你已经学会了如何使用Stimulsoft Reports JAVA导出报表。只需要按照流程一步一步操作,就能够轻松地实现报表的导出功能。

引用形式的描述信息:本教程参考了Stimulsoft Reports JAVA官方文档,详细介绍了如何实现报表的导出功能。